Students celebrate Mayfest at Moulin Rouge masquerade themed prom
by Emma Tucker | Llama Ledger Staff
Issue date: 4/30/08 Section: Mayfest
The Simon's Rock prom took place 9 p.m. on Saturday, May 3, as part of Mayfest, and approximately 100 students showed up to dance and celebrate.
It occurred in the Kilpatrick Athletic Center gym, and the theme was Moulin Rouge Masquerade. The outfits ranged from full on prom dresses to pictures taped all over one person's body. Anything from jeans to sparkle party dresses was appropriate!
Free costume jewelry was provided, as well as foods for everyone—cake to veggies and chex mix.
The disc jockey played a mixture of hip hop and pop music, and students could enjoy themselves both on and off the dance floor. "It was so much fun putting it all together," first-year and member of the prom committee James Barden said.
